Seems like some might be happy with the current 2016 blade spoiler, BUT with the wickerbill attachment of the z28 spoiler the OP posted above...
All it is, is a metal/polycarbonate attachment to a gm spoiler that adds up to 125-160lbs (or somewhere in that range) more downforce. Was posted on camaro5 when it first came out
